Lots of space to improve

I joined IxDF a couple of weeks into the COVID-19 pandemic last year and found it difficult to get into the courses They have a wonderfully wide selection of topics to choose from but unfortunately the courses I chose were predominantly written The problem is that I would find myself re-reading sentences several times just to make sense of them The courses felt like they had been poorly translated using far too many words to express simple concepts IxDF would benefit hugely from a robust content strategy team who speak English as their first language Another thing that the IxDF experience could benefit from is collecting feedback at the end of each module section of a lesson The lessons are long and at the end of the lesson it s often too late On the positive side I really enjoyed the webinars that are offered periodically I found them engaging and informative Also I appreciated the responsiveness and professionalism of the IxDF team They were very open to suggestions for improvement and responded promptly to emails with cordiality and kindness

I ve been using IDF for 6 months now

I ve been using IDF for 6 months now and I am not 100 satisfied because some of the content is outdated especially the ones about Mobile UX I appreciate that technology changes very quickly and of course it s impossible to create new content every time something changes but having a course which was relevant 5 years ago is a little bit disappointing That being said there are very good courses on IDF cognitive psychology UX management UX research and it is definitely useful but I d recommend using other resources as well if you are a beginner in UX

Overall experience

I think IDF has really helpful content but needs a major revamp on its user experience For most courses you have access to a chunk of information but then have to wait for other components to be added sometimes weeks and it s easy to forget about the course or what you learned while waiting It really interrupts the learning process I prefer to have access to all the content and work through it on my own time I ll note that working with Rikke has been amazing though in this regard and she has helped me better get what I need from the platform but I wish that this was a standard option Still some pages have HOUR LONG videos by old white men which are very boring to watch and you cannot speed up the video so it is a painful experience Please add the ability to speed up videos
